Overview

The TMP423AQDCNTQ1 is a high-precision digital temperature sensor designed for applications requiring accurate temperature monitoring. It is commonly used in industrial automation, consumer electronics, and medical devices. This sensor offers a digital output, making it easy to integrate with microcontrollers and other digital systems. Its compact size and low power consumption make it ideal for portable and battery-operated devices.

Structure and Working Principle

The TMP423AQDCNTQ1 operates based on the principles of semiconductor temperature sensing. It contains a temperature-sensitive element that changes its electrical properties in response to temperature variations. The sensor converts these changes into a digital signal, which can be read by a microcontroller or other digital device. This ensures high accuracy and reliability in temperature measurement.

Key Features

The TMP423AQDCNTQ1 boasts several key features, including high accuracy (±0.5°C), low power consumption, and a wide operating temperature range (-40°C to +125°C). Its digital output interface simplifies integration with modern electronic systems, reducing the need for additional analog-to-digital conversion components. This makes it a cost-effective solution for many applications.

Application Areas

This temperature sensor is widely used in industrial automation for monitoring equipment temperatures, ensuring optimal performance and preventing overheating. It is also found in consumer electronics like smartphones and laptops. In the medical field, the TMP423AQDCNTQ1 is used in devices that require precise temperature control, such as incubators and diagnostic equipment.
